Loughborough Fair

The annual Loughborough Street Fair has been held in the town for over 750 years.  The fair runs from the second Thursday in November to 11pm the following Saturday.  The opening ceremony takes place on Thursday when the Mayor of Charnwood officially reads out the declaration from a copy of the Ancient Charter granted by King Henry III from the balcony of Loughborough Town Hall at 12 noon.

Approximately 100 showmen attend the Fair each year with some 20 large rides, numerous children’s roundabouts, game and novelty stalls, amusement arcades and the ever renowned refreshment stands.

Whether it’s the Crazy Shake, Meteorite, Miami, Top Spin, Super Bowl, Sea Storm, or the more traditional Galloping Horses, Waltzers, Dodgems or Cyclone that you fancy the Fair caters for the whole family.  There are always one or two unexpected surprises.
